Four of Swords & Six of Pentacles Tarot combinations and meaning

The Balance of Restraint and Generosity

The combination of the Four of Swords and Six of Pentacles suggests a need for balance between rest and generosity. The Four of Swords indicates a time for reflection and recuperation, allowing you to recharge. Meanwhile, the Six of Pentacles symbolizes giving and receiving, urging you to consider how you can share your resources or kindness with others, particularly after taking the time to think things through.

Holding On vs. Opening Up in Love

In a love context, this combination suggests you might be clinging too tightly to your heart. The Four of Swords encourages you to take time for self-care and reflection within your relationship, while the Six of Pentacles invites you to be open to both giving and receiving love. Finding harmony between your needs and the needs of your partner can lead to greater intimacy and understanding.

Sharing Success at Work

When it comes to your career, the Four of Swords indicates a need for a break, while the Six of Pentacles emphasizes the importance of sharing your success with others. This combination encourages you to evaluate your work-life balance and consider how mentoring or helping colleagues can lead to a more fulfilling professional environment. Taking time to reflect on your contributions while uplift others can foster a positive workplace culture.

Wealth Management and Sharing

In terms of finances, the Four of Swords suggests a period of financial reassessment or waiting, while the Six of Pentacles encourages generosity. This balance is about understanding the importance of saving and managing your money wisely before you share it with others. By being mindful of your financial health, you can ensure that your generosity will not compromise your stability.
